RUNBOOK — Returns Intake, Corvane Airworks, Site Tellbrook

Unit: one Skerryhawk M2 survey drone, returned for gimbal servicing. Arrives in a hard case, propellers removed, battery shipped separately per transit rules. On arrival: photograph the case seals before opening, log serial against the service docket, and move the unit straight to the calibration bench — no staging shelf. Firmware must not be updated before the service engineer inspects it. The courier will require the confidential hand-over step noted directly below.

dispatch memo: the sorius tamius courier leaves the praeth ledger at gate 4873 under passcode 928014

## Releases

The Soundreel waveform preview ships as part of the weekly player build. Each release includes a rendered preview cache so waveforms load instantly in the editor. As a contractor, you won't cut releases yourself, but you will verify downloaded artifacts before testing. Pull the latest tag, run the checksum script, and confirm the signature. The key used for verification appears below.

deploy key for fafof-yaguf: bky4_zHj6

### Meeting Notes — Lanternly API Performance Review

We walked through the N+1 issue in Lanternly's GraphQL layer: each order node triggered a separate lookup for its shipment record, producing roughly 400 queries per page load on the Marrowgate tenant. The fix batches these through a dataloader keyed on order ID, cutting query volume to two per request. Staging numbers confirm a 70% latency reduction. The release manager should hold the tag until the load test report is attached. Final sign-off rests with the engineer named below.

named custodian: Quenix Oliix

# Env file for the Striga GPU memory profiler (team Quarrel).
# Striga samples allocator events from the Bramblehook render farm and
# ships them to our internal dashboard. Keep MODE=capture in dev;
# never set MODE=flush against shared nodes. The uploader requires an
# ingest credential, which goes on the next line:

sealed setting: LEDGER_TOKEN20=6148d35bbb480b0ab79e